PROGRESSIVE CAS. INS. CO. v. ENGEMANN, 00-6282
Under New Jersey law, a commercial automobile insurance policy covering injuries arising out of the ownership, maintenance, or use of insured vehicles does not cover injuries when a truck owned by a third party backed over plaintiff while he was fighting with insured's employees.
